| And another... Here's another link-shortening redirection service. Free of course. It also keeps stats. An advantage it has over Snipr is that you get to choose your suffix code, it will randomly generate one for you, but you also have the option to choose your own. Not quite as quick and easy to use as Snipr, but you get a chance to do some promotion of your redirection links. Most of the users of this service are Internet Marketers, so if IMers are one of your target markets this service might be a better option for you. Visit OffTo

| Yes, I think Snipr is excellent. I particularly recommend it for those promoting affiliate programs offline. If you were to put the whole thing on flyers, stickers etc, then you'd never get any signups from these ads because people would be even more likely to just type the main URL in, shedding the membership details. |
